Frequently Asked Questions about Dill

What is the meaning and psychology of Dill?

The color Dill often evokes feelings of harmony and renewal. Being a more muted shade, it suggests subtlety, calmness, and elegance.

How can I use Dill in my design project?

In practical applications, Dill is a flexible choice for textiles like cotton cushions, wool rugs, and upholstery, adapting easily to various interior styles. When using this color, it pairs naturally with woody browns and soft creams for an organic feel, or with vibrant purples for a striking, high-contrast look.

What is the HEX code for Dill?

The HEX code for Dill is #647755. This is a digital standard used for displaying color on screens in web design, social media, and mobile apps.

What is the RGB value for Dill?

The RGB value for Dill is rgb(100, 119, 85). Like HEX, the RGB color model is used for digital screens, including monitors, cameras, and scanners.

What is the CMYK value for Dill?

The estimated CMYK value for Dill is 16, 0, 86, 53. This color model is used in 4-color process printing for brochures, magazines, and flyers. For precise results, always consult an official color guide.

What are the closest color equivalents to Dill?

While an exact match is unlikely across different color systems, the closest Pantone Solid Coated equivalent is 10314 C, and the closest Web Colors equivalent is #63775a. You can also use the Equivalent Colors section to explore more options.
